Understanding UK Double Glazing: Benefits, Options, and FAQs
Double glazing describes using two glass panes within a single window frame. This design is widely adopted in domestic and business properties across the UK. For many years, double glazing has gotten appeal not just for its visual appeal however also for its impressive energy effectiveness and sound insulation homes. This post explores the numerous elements of UK double glazing, consisting of the benefits, types, installation procedure, upkeep, and regular concerns concerning the topic.
Benefits of Double Glazing
The benefits of double glazing are many, making it an engaging choice for property owners in the UK. Here are a few of the key advantages:
Energy Efficiency: Double-glazed windows significantly reduce heat loss from buildings. By decreasing energy loss, house owners can reduce their energy expenses, specifically in cooler months.
Sound Insulation: The gap between the two panes serves as a buffer, minimizing external sound going into the property. This can be especially beneficial for homes located in busy city locations.
Boosted Security: Double-glazed windows are generally harder and more difficult to break compared to single-pane windows, offering improved security for homes.
Minimized Condensation: Double glazing minimizes the incident of condensation on windows, which can lead to mold growth and other moisture-related concerns.
Increased Property Value: Homes geared up with double glazing typically see a boost in home value, as potential purchasers value the energy efficiency and comfort that includes it.
Visual Appeal: Double glazing is available in a range of designs and surfaces, which can enhance the general look of a home.
Types of Double Glazing
Double glazing is not a one-size-fits-all service. Various types are available to meet different needs and choices.

While double-glazed windows are generally low-maintenance, some care is needed to preserve their efficiency and look.
Tips for MaintenanceRoutine Cleaning: Use a glass cleaner and soft fabric to keep the panes clear.Examine Seals: Check for any indications of wear or damage around the window seals to prevent air leaks.Lubricate Mechanisms: If windows are equipped with opening mechanisms, guarantee they are oiled periodically to prevent tightness.Inspect for Condensation: Look for signs of condensation between the panes, as this might indicate the failure of the IGU (insulated glass system).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long does double glazing last?
Double glazing typically lasts for around 20-35 years, depending on the quality of the materials and maintenance.
2. Is double glazing worth the financial investment?
Yes, double glazing is worth the investment due to the long-term cost savings in energy bills, increased comfort, lower noise levels, and potential rise in property value.
3. Can I set up double glazing myself?
While DIY setup is possible for those with the ideal abilities, it is highly recommended to hire a professional to guarantee correct fitting and insulation.
4. How can I improve the energy efficiency of my existing windows?
If changing windows is not an option, consider setting up secondary glazing or including window movie to improve insulation.
5. Are there financial rewards for setting up double glazing in the UK?
Yes, different energy effectiveness plans and federal government grants may be available, motivating house owners to enhance their energy preservation efforts.
